In reality, he only has to serve 30 days as 60 of the days are on a work release. I guess that means he has to show up at night to jail but he is free during the day to find employment. There are a few sad things though.

Because his name is now a household name usually in the same sentence as probably idiot or something equally non-pleasant, will he be able to find work and thus support his family, especially now that he has a 42K bill coming in, which doesn't even include the voluntary man hours put in by people of the community to help with the search. She got 20 days and will serve after his sentence so, presumably one will be home with Falcon (we won't even go into the naming choice). So they have the jail time, have to pay back the money, and their names pretty much mean mud these day.
